A Brief History
So, let's dive into the history books and explore how the Canadian Dollar and the American Dollar have evolved over time. In the early days, the Canadian Dollar was pegged to the British Pound, but after World War II, it began to diverge from the Pound and align more closely with the US Dollar. This shift had significant implications for trade and commerce between the two nations, making it easier for businesses to operate across the border.
As we fast-forward to the 1970s, the Canadian Dollar began to float on the foreign exchange market, allowing its value to be determined by supply and demand. This move towards a free-floating currency gave Canada more control over its monetary policy, enabling it to respond to economic changes and make decisions that benefited its own economy.
